# Proctoring queue constants — Examholm platform.
#
# Incoming proctor-review requests land in a priority queue keyed by
# exam start time. Flagged sessions jump ahead of routine spot checks,
# but we cap how far they can preempt to avoid starving the routine
# lane entirely. Backpressure kicks in when the queue depth crosses
# the soft limit; past the hard limit we shed spot checks only, never
# flagged sessions. If you tune anything, re-run the fairness sim
# first. The values below govern all of this.

tuning constants:
QUOTAS = {
    "oliael": 10,
    "wenix": 10,
}

Ticket #9087 — Spoolhaven print service: intermittent connection failures

Severity: P2. The Spoolhaven microservice has been dropping its job-queue connection roughly every 40 minutes since last night's deploy. Logs show timeouts during checkpoint writes; retries succeed but jobs reorder. Please verify the pool settings and confirm the service can reach the queue database via the connection string below.

database URL for bahop-yagep: mssql://sildor_svc:35ha7jz@db-fb6d.nelvrodyn.example:5432/casath

## Further Reading

The Brackenfold component library follows strict semver: breaking prop changes bump the major, new variants bump the minor. Deprecations ship one major ahead with console warnings. For the weekly sync, the main thing to track is which teams are still pinned to v3. The full versioning policy and migration guides are documented internally.

operations page: https://jenkins.torvadyn.local/build/deploy/display/pages/611247f0a622ae80

## Revised Commission Scheme — Managers Only

Effective next quarter, Calverton Instruments will replace flat-rate commissions with a tiered model. Branch managers should note that tiers reset monthly, renewals now count at 60% weighting, and clawbacks apply to cancellations within 90 days. Please brief your teams only on the mechanics, not the thresholds, until payroll confirms the transition. The thresholds themselves tie directly to projections discussed at the Harwick offsite. The strategic rationale is summarised below.

board note of yahig-yahif: Silmirox Works plans to raise the Aldius list price by 18.5 percent in January. The steering committee signed off on a budget of $141.9 million for Project Tamix. The renewal with Eliysek Logistics closes at $114.1 million a year, 18.9 percent below the last contract. Project Gordor slips by a full year because of the supplier delay.